What Are The Home Remedies For The Night Sweats, Irregular Periods And Panic Attacks?

Hi, I have been dealing with night sweats since my third child. It has been about 3 years since I have noticed now it has been nights and morning sweats. I am only 36 lol but in the past I have dealt with irregular periods. Cycts... im moody an i have panic attacks that i have never felt before. Is there anything natural that i Can take because my doc says birth control and my body does not do well on that

1. Irregular periods, night sweats are common in the mid 40s as perimenopause approaches and is also associated with panic attacks [anxiety/or felling if anxiousness], and is collectively called as ASD [acute stress disorder]

2. prior to taking treatment for the same, check with gynecologist/attending physician regarding hormonal profile for irregular periods/mood swings: mainly estrogen/progesterone balance and thyroid profile, ultrasonogoraphy for PCOD/PCOS [since cysts were there], likewise night sweats can also be due to some underlying medical condition.
